ORIHUELA DE LA CRUZ, Carmen Rosa. Strategies for mathematical problem-solving in students: a systematic review. Revista InveCom [online]. 2025, vol.5, n.1, e501094.  Epub Dec 11, 2024. ISSN 2739-0063.  https://doi.org/10.5281/zenodo.12659918.

The main objective of this systematic review is to analyze mathematical problem-solving strategies in students in a precise and exhaustive manner. To carry out this study, a bibliographic review of studies published between 2019 and 2023 in national and international journals indexed in databases such as Scopus, Scielo and Dialnet, among others, was carried out. The literature review provided access to theoretical postulates about problem solving, as well as research that explored specific strategies related to logical thinking and students' previous experiences in their daily lives. The results show that mathematical problem solving requires students to use their reading skills based on their own data. In addition, the importance of proposing a solution and achieving success was determined, and then the solution was analyzed. Overall, this study emphasizes that teachers should focus on problem-solving and develop strategies that encourage students to think critically.

Keywords : mathematical problem solving; logical thinking; strategies.
